Coker Women's Volleyball Opens DeLoach Center with a Bang

HARTSVILLE, S.C. – The Cobra women's volleyball team opened Coker's brand new Harris E. and Louise H. DeLoach Center by defeating Barton College Bulldogs 3-1 on Wednesday (Sept. 10) evening. The non-conference victory moves the Cobras to 3-2 on the year.

In front of an energetic crowd, the Cobras crushed the Bulldogs 25-12 in the opening set of the match. The Navy and Yellow then took a 2-0 lead with a 25-19 win in the second set. The Bulldogs bounced back with a 25-21 victory in the third set, but the Cobras took home the first-ever victory inside the DeLoach Center with 25-20 win in the fourth set.

Sophomore Toni Hammer led the attack with 10 kills and four blocks, while the freshman trio of Madison Bingle, Libby Merrifield and Megan Hardy added a combined 25 kills for the Cobras. Hardy also had a team high 14 digs. Freshman Christen Bragg dished out 36 assists and had eight digs as well for Coker.

The Cobras will return the court on Tuesday (Sept. 16) for their first South Atlantic Conference match of the season at home against Queens University of Charlotte at 7 p.m. It will also be Paws for Pause Night, with proceeds from the match being donated to the Darlington County Humane Society.
